1.The effect and mechanism of ginseng polysaccharides injective solution on invasive ability of human breast cancer MCF-7 cells
Practical Oncology Journal 2015;(4):333-336
Objective To evaluate the effect and mechanism of ginseng polysaccharides injective solu-tion on invasive ability of human breast cancer MCF-7 cells.Methods Human breast cancer MCF-7 cells were treated with different concentrations of ginseng polysaccharides injections(12.5μL/mL,25μL/mL,50μL/mL or 100μL/mL),and phosphate buffer saline was served as control.The invasive ability,transfer ability and protein expression of matrix metalloproteinases-2 ( MMP-2 ) and matrix metalloproteinases-9 ( MMP-9 ) were determined via transwell matrigel invasive test,scratch test and Western Blot,respectively.Results Ginseng pol-ysaccharide injection on invasive ability and transfer ability in vitro of MCF-7 cell had significant role in inhibi-ting effect,and showed dose and time dependent.After ginseng polysaccharides injection treatment,the MMP-2 and MMP-9 protein expression significantly reduced,and showed dose and time dependent manner.Conclusion Ginseng polysaccharides injection is able to inhibit the invasion and transfer in MCF -7 cells.Moreover,theregulation of MMP -2 and MMP -9 expression may be involved in this effect.
2.The role of HIRA gene in the pathogenesis of congenital heart disease
International Journal of Pediatrics 2010;37(1):65-68
Conotruncal defects(CTD) is a kind of severe cardiovascular abnormality, which is the major cause of death in rinatal pelriod. Some researches suggest that CTD and 22q11 microdeletion had close relationship. In addition, HIRA gene is located in 22q11, which was speculated as a candidate gene in CTD.

5.Clinical results of anatomical dynamic hip lock plate in treatment of intertrochanteric fractures
Yifei HUANG ; Jing PAN ; Ying XIONG
Chinese Journal of Trauma 2009;25(1):61-65
Objective To discuss clinical results of self-made anatomical dynamic hip lock plate (ADHLP) in treatment of intertrochanteric fractures. Methods ADHLP was applied in 73 patients in-eluding 52 males and 21 females at age range of 19-92 years ( mean 54.7 years). Fractures were caused by traffic accidents in 32 patients, sllp in 21, fall from height in nine and other factors in 11. According to the Evans' s classification system, there were 42 patients with type Ⅰ fractures, 17 with type Ⅱ, nine with type Ⅲ and five with type Ⅳ. Self-made ADHLP was applied to manage various fractures with differ-ent operation strategies. The curative effect of ADHLP was observed for evaluation of ADHLP. Results The operation lasted for mean 60 minutes (40-90 minutes). The volume of blood loss was mean 200 ml (100-400 ml). All patients were followed up for 6-48 months (average 36 months), which showed that the function of hips was satisfactory, with excellence rate of 99%. There were no complications like coxa yam, femoral head eoncis, rotation displacement, iatrogenic fracture, infection or internal fixation break and loosening. Conclusions ADHLP takes advantages of reasonable vitodynamics, wide operation in-dicatioas, convenient operation, minor trauma, fast recovery, stable fixation and few complications for in-tertrochantefie fractures, especial]y osteoporotie and gemntal patients.
6.Application of ultrasound contrast agents in high-intensity focused untrasound on clinical treatment of hepatocellular carcinoma
Ying HUANG ; Jing TANG ; Jianzhong ZOU
International Journal of Biomedical Engineering 2006;0(02):-
High intensity focused ultrasound(HIFU) is a technique that ultrasound energy is focused on tumor target to function the treatment through the biological effects including heating effect, cavitation effect and mechanical effect of body to caused cell coagulation necrosis in vivo. Ultrasound contrast agent is one of the most important applicational agent for the treatment of hepatocellular carcinoma(HCC). We discussed in this paper the application of ultrasound contrast agent in the diagnose and focusing of target before the treatment and the assesement of treatment of HCC. Considering the enhancement of cavitation effect, better acoustic environment that enhance biological efficacy of HIFU during the treatment of HCC, ultrasound contrast agent is drawing more attention as an HIFU enhancement agent.
7.Use of Chinese Medical literature databases
Tao HUANG ; Guiying YING ; Jing XU
Chinese Journal of Medical Library and Information Science 2015;(8):73-76,80
Objective To improve the understanding of medical literature databases in order to correctly select and use them. Methods The use of 4 common medical literature databases in China was comparatively analyzed. Re-sults Repetitive and incomplete literature coverage, imperfect key retrieval techniques, insufficient retrieval func-tions, loose design, and unscientific retrieval systems were the major problems of the 4 commonly used Chinese medical literature databases. Conclusion The user should know the weak points of different databases and selectively use them. Standardization and quality control of medical literature databases should be further improved.
